Skogen’s Festival Foods will open two new stores in Wisconsin later this year.

The Kimberly store, located at 800 E. Maes Ave., will open Sept. 20, followed by the Hudson store, which will open Nov. 8 at 1616 Crest View Drive.

“It’s an honor to join the Hudson community and also to continue serving our Fox Valley guests with a new store in Kimberly,” said Mark Skogen, President and CEO of Festival Foods. “We’re looking forward to providing an enjoyable shopping experience, excellent product quality and exceptional value.”

Each new store will offer guests a blend of familiar and new experiences, including an in-store Caribou Coffee kiosk with indoor café seating. The stores will also boast a fresh Food Court with a range of options such as Asian stir-fry, popcorn, sushi, hot cookies and more.

The new stores will maintain Festival Foods’ traditional favorites such as a scratch bakery, extensive deli, premium meat and sustainable seafood options, a hot food bar, natural and organic products, wine and spirits, and a variety of convenient take-home meals. Catering services, Click N Go online shopping and store pickup will enhance the shopping experience for guests.

Kimberly and Hudson will incorporate cutting-edge, energy-saving technology and host a brat stand for nonprofit fundraising activities.

Festival Foods will host hiring events later this summer to fill positions at both stores. These events will provide local job seekers with the opportunity to join the team in various roles.
